Types of Legal Regulations

Legal regulations in the casino industry can be categorized into several types, including licensing, operational standards, and responsible gambling practices. Licensing is a primary regulatory requirement that dictates which entities can legally operate casinos. This process typically involves thorough background checks and financial scrutiny to ensure that only reputable operators are granted permission to enter the market.

Operational standards govern various aspects of casino operations, including game fairness, employee training, and financial reporting. Regulatory bodies often conduct regular audits and inspections to ensure compliance with these standards. Responsible gambling practices aim to protect consumers from the potential harms of gambling, promoting safe and responsible behavior among patrons.

The Role of State and Federal Regulations

In many countries, the regulation of casinos is a shared responsibility between state and federal governments. State laws vary widely, as some regions embrace a more liberal approach to gambling, while others maintain strict restrictions. Federal laws often provide overarching guidelines, addressing issues such as interstate gambling and online gaming.

This dual regulatory framework can sometimes lead to confusion and complexity. For instance, an online casino may be legal in one state but illegal in another, creating challenges for operators and players alike. Understanding both state and federal regulations is crucial for navigating the casino landscape effectively.

International Regulatory Perspectives

As the casino industry evolves, so too does the need for international cooperation on regulatory matters. Many countries are exploring ways to harmonize regulations, especially in the context of online gaming and cross-border operations. International regulatory bodies, such as the European Gaming and Betting Association, play a vital role in fostering dialogue and collaboration among nations.

Different jurisdictions also have varying approaches to taxation, consumer protection, and advertising standards in the casino industry. By understanding these international perspectives, stakeholders can better navigate the global casino market and adapt to changing regulations.
